Quality Control

Quality control is a critical process to ensure that products meet specified standards and customer expectations. It involves various methods and techniques applied at every stage of manufacturing. Here are the key components of industrial manufacturing quality control:

1. Quality Planning

  • Quality Standards: Define the standards according to which the product will be manufactured, including international standards (ISO, ASTM, etc.) and customer specifications.
  • Control Points: Identify critical control points in the production process, representing the most crucial stages for quality checks.

2. Incoming Inspection

  • Material Control: Test the quality and suitability of materials received for production. This includes checking material properties, certifications, and compliance.

3. Process Control During Production

  • In-Process Checks: Monitor product quality at specific stages during production to ensure processes are functioning correctly.
  • Visual and Physical Inspection: Assess the physical properties, dimensions, and surface quality of the products.

4. Final Inspection and Testing

  • Functional Testing: Test the functionality of the final product, verifying performance and safety.
  • Surface Inspection: Examine the product surface for any defects, scratches, or deformations.

5. Documentation and Reporting

  • Quality Records: Document the data from inspections and tests, which is essential for future reference.
  • Reporting: Regularly report quality control results to management for evaluation.

6. Feedback and Improvement

  • Customer Feedback: Assess customer experiences and feedback to enhance product quality.
  • Continuous Improvement: Regularly review and improve quality control processes through methods like Total Quality Management (TQM) and other optimization strategies.

7. Training and Awareness

  • Employee Training: Provide training to employees about quality control processes to enhance efficiency and effectiveness.

This systematic approach to quality control ensures consistent product excellence, enhances customer satisfaction, and supports the continuous improvement of manufacturing processes.
